The Original Leebait

Marge, alternatively Marge moment or Marge, I'm confused is a term used by soyteens to indicate confusion, usually in response to a 'toss or a p#blm comic. It is derived from a leebait crop of Homer Simpson telling Marge Simpson that he is confused about the ending of the final episode of the TV show Equestria Girls.[1] The earliest known instance of this leebait being posted was on /tv/ on January 15th, 2020[2], and the earliest known use of marge as a term of confusion was on /tv/ on Feburary 18th, 2020[3].
